hero

Middle East Venture Partners
Leverage our network to build your career

Search open roles at our portfolio companies
MEVP
MEVP
27
companies
272
Jobs

Voice Technical Support Consultant

Rain

Rain

IT, Customer Service
Cape Town, South Africa · Western Cape, South Africa
Posted on Friday, August 30, 2024
Responsibilities

The purpose of the role is to provide voice technical support to the business, internal and external customers. Within the Voice Technical Support department, you are providing support to customers using the Rain 4G Mobile SIM cards including MNP support, voice support and SIM Swap service. You are also required to find ways to enhance the voice technical support processes, policies, and procedures. Key Responsibilities:

  • Handle all tickets within agreed time frame as per Service Level Agreements (SLA’s).
  • Actively engage customers and elicit necessary information required.
  • Manage the voice technical support mailbox when required
  • Provide constant feedback to customers regarding any queries escalated to other department(s) or other operators
  • Conduct a needs assessment to identify, prioritize and resolve/refer cases in accordance with the company’s escalation procedures.
  • Resolve queries/Close tickets within agreed set turnaround times and service level agreements (SLA).
  • Identifies and develops best practices for working with or adding value to the customer, and the business
  • Efficiently provide solutions to a complex query.
  • Ability to find ways to improve Voice technical support processes and procedures

Personal attributes:

  • Be a team player
  • Be proactive and creative
  • Strong problem solver
  • Excellent interpersonal and communication skills